I started with pretty Lyn B Designs - To pure to be pink - delicate, off-white polish with pink shimmers. I did not wear it in a while, and it is such a nice alternative to white, as this one is not stark, but rather soft in appearance.
You know that I am not the stranger when it comes to the strong colors, so this is totally me.
I was changing this as I was going, so some spots have layers of color, until I get to this.
I settled on hot pink, greens, blue and black, with touches of gold.
There are some inks used, some nail polishes - both sheer and solid creme, and mostly the brush that came with the polish for painting the colorful patches.
I also used fine brush for the strokes of gold and dotting tool for the dots.
